Significant differences between bamboo shoots and tomatillos
- Bamboo shoots have more vitamin B6, copper, vitamin B1, zinc, and potassium; however, tomatillos are richer in manganese, vitamin C, vitamin K, and vitamin B3.
- Tomatillos cover your daily manganese needs 6641% more than bamboo shoots.
- Tomatillos have 5 times less zinc than bamboo shoots. Bamboo shoots have 1.1mg of zinc, while tomatillos have 0.22mg.
Specific food types used in this comparison are Bamboo shoots, raw and Tomatillos, raw.
